On 9/8/19 1:29 AM, Samuel Thibault wrote:
>
> Now, with MTU set to 9000, the packets just don't go at all. Could you
> try the attached patch? The lowest layer of slirp was indeed limited to
> 1600-byte frames for no good reason. With this and the virtio driver, I
> could exchange 9000-byte packets.
> 
> Samuel
> 
> diff --git a/src/slirp.c b/src/slirp.c
> index b0194cb..3fd6f68 100644
> --- a/src/slirp.c
> +++ b/src/slirp.c
> @@ -890,20 +890,22 @@ static int if_encap6(Slirp *slirp, struct mbuf
*ifm, struct ethhdr *eh,
>   */
>  int if_encap(Slirp *slirp, struct mbuf *ifm)
>  {
> -    uint8_t buf[1600];
> -    struct ethhdr *eh = (struct ethhdr *)buf;
> +    uint8_t *buf;
> +    struct ethhdr *eh;
>      uint8_t ethaddr[ETH_ALEN];
>      const struct ip *iph = (const struct ip *)ifm->m_data;
>      int ret;
>
> -    if (ifm->m_len + ETH_HLEN > sizeof(buf)) {
> -        return 1;
> -    }
> +    buf = g_malloc(ifm->m_len + ETH_HLEN);

Since g_malloc() aborts on failure, you want g_try_malloc() here.

> +    if (!buf)
> +        return 0;
> +    eh = (struct ethhdr *)buf;
